Mexican Recipe Hambuger

  • Cover recipe: It's best to use plum tomatoes inside the burger as they're less watery than other varieties. If you prefer to use fat-free cheese, you'll save about 4 grams of fat per burger.
INGREDIENTS :
1 pound  ground round
1 cup  chopped seeded plum tomato
1/4 cup  minced fresh cilantro
1 tablespoon  chili powder
2 teaspoons  minced seeded jalapeƱo pepper
1/2 teaspoon  salt
1/2 teaspoon  dried oregano
1/2 teaspoon  ground cumin
1/4 teaspoon  pepper
Cooking spray
4 (3/4-ounce) slices reduced-fat Monterey Jack or cheddar cheese
1/4  cup  fat-free sour cream
4 (1 1/2-ounce) hamburger buns
4 iceberg lettuce leaves
8 (1/4-inch-thick) slices tomato
Grilled onions (optional)

PREPARATIONS :

  • Combine first 9 ingredients in a bowl; stir well. Divide mixture into 4 equal portions, shaping into 1/2-inch-thick patties.
  • Prepare grill. Place patties on grill rack coated with cooking spray; grill 6 minutes on each side or until done. Place 1 cheese slice on top of each patty; cover and grill an additional minute or until cheese melts.
  • Spread 1 tablespoon of sour cream over top half of each bun, and set aside. Place patties on bottom halves of buns; top each with lettuce, tomato, onions (if desired), and top half of bun.

Nutritional Information

Calories: 381 (31% from fat)
Fat: 13.1g (sat 5g,mono 6.4g,poly 0.7g)
Protein: 36.3g
Carbohydrate: 28.1g
Fiber: 1.7g
Cholesterol: 84mg
Iron: 4.2mg
Sodium: 655mg
Calcium: 212mg
